[New York]: Tor / Tom Doherty Associates [1985]. Good. 1985. First Edition. Mass Market Paperback. 0812518527 . First edition. This copy has been signed by the editor, Charles L. Grant, on the title page. "The city horror calls its own". Collects 14 stories plus the editor's prologue. Pictorial wrappers, 274 pages. Good copy [spine rolled and creased, reading crease to the front cover, cheap text paper tanning].; Signed by Author .
